--- In DigitalBlackandWhiteThePrint@yahoogroups.com, "Antonis Ricos" <antonisphoto@y...> wrote: > Bernd, > > that's great news! thanks for posting your results. I expect that a profil= > e for any > Piezotone set will work for any other PT flavor as long as the black ink i= > s in > the same family. My 7000 profile uses the FS black (pre-Eboni). That was > before Museum Black became available and was a quick fix for the Original > Black of the Piezotones that faded before my eyes. Antonis, you may remember that this is exactly my current solution for my 7500 printer: MIS FS Black in a combo with CcMmY New Piezotones (selenium). Maybe this is the reason why your profile works so good for me. Just made a second comparison by printing the same file via IP5 and OPM with the same printer (7500) on the same sheet of paper. Can hardly tell the prints apart, no obvious difference in print quality. The OPM sample is a little bit less contrasty, but it is easy to control this with the brightness and contrast sliders. Only problem with OPM so far: can“t manage to center the print on the paper; - even if I check the "center" box, the print is put at the top margin of the sheet. BTW - are there any further test-profiles for the 7000 available?? best Bernd
